I have found a set of rims I like but I am unsure if they will fit. Here are the specs. I also am unsure what size tires to run. I am wondering if I will have to roll the fenders or if stock the rims will be ok. The car is stock height but would like to lower about 1.5 inches.

18x8.5 front, 45 mm
18x9.5 rear, 48 mm
wheel bore 72.6mm
